Here is one of my RMK 16s in use last summer.  
  
 I am still searching for the right configuration to attach the knife to my gear for diving.  The regular waxed sheath attaches nicely to a belt, but this BC has an integrated weight system and the jacket covers the knife if it is on its own belt.  The waxed sheath does not work well as a leg sheath.  
In this photo, the knife is in a Combat Master sheath which is attached to a D-ring.  This is a decent placement.  However, the keeper strap on this sheath is difficult to snap, especially with gloves on.  A velcro keep would be better.
